Temperature level Considerations
When it comes to commercial external paint, temperature plays a critical function in the result of your task. If you're repainting in extreme heat, the paint can dry out also swiftly, leading to problems like inadequate adhesion and irregular finishes. You want to go for temperatures between 50 ° F and 85 ° F for the very best outcomes. Listed below 50 ° F, paint may not cure correctly, while over 85 ° F, you take the chance of blistering and cracking.
Timing your project with the appropriate temperatures is necessary. Beginning your job early in the morning or later in the afternoon when it's cooler, particularly throughout hot months.
Additionally, think about the surface temperature; it can be dramatically greater than the air temperature, specifically on bright days. Make use of a surface area thermostat to examine this before you start.
If temperature levels are unpredictable, watch on the weather report. Sudden temperature level declines or warm front can derail your strategies. You don't wish to start repainting just to have the conditions transform mid-project.
Humidity Degrees
Moisture degrees dramatically influence the success of your business external paint job. When the moisture is too expensive, it can hinder paint drying out and healing, causing a variety of concerns like poor adhesion and complete high quality.
If you're intending a job during moist problems, you could discover that the paint takes longer to completely dry, which can expand your task timeline and rise expenses.

You'll wish to keep track of the moisture degrees very closely to guarantee you're functioning within the suitable variety, normally in between 40% and 70%.
To get the very best outcomes, take into consideration using a hygrometer to gauge humidity prior to beginning your task.
If you locate the degrees are outside the optimum range, you may require to readjust your schedule or pick paints made for variable conditions.
Always get in touch with the maker's standards for particular referrals on humidity resistance.
Rainfall Influence
Rain or snow can considerably interrupt your industrial exterior painting strategies. When precipitation happens, it can get rid of newly applied paint or create an uneven surface. Ideally, you want to select days with completely dry climate to make sure the paint adheres correctly and cures properly. If you're caught in a shower, it's finest to halt the task and wait on problems to improve.

It's vital to examine the weather prediction prior to starting your job. If rainfall or snow is forecasted, think about rescheduling.
Always keep in mind to allow sufficient drying out time between layers, specifically if the weather continues to be unpredictable.
